Cross section for the capture of test particles by a charged collapsar

It is shown that, in the case of the centrally symmetric Reissner-Nordstrom metric with a charge less than the square root of the product of G and M, rather simple analytic dependences of the capture cross section of charged test particles on the parameters of the central body (M,Q) and the particle energy E can be obtained. It is assumed that the Coulomb and gravitational forces acting on the particle are comparable in magnitude. The dependence of the cross section on the particle energy and the relative intensity of the electrical interaction is investigated. 6 references
